Ingredients

For the Filling:

  • 500g beef stew meat (e.g., chuck or blade), cut into bite-sized pieces
  • 30ml vegetable oil
  • 1 large onion , chopped
  • 3 cloves garlic , minced
  • 15ml curry powder
  • 5ml ground cumin
  • 5ml turmeric
  • 1 teaspoon paprika
  • Salt and pepper , to taste
  • 250ml beef stock
  • 125ml coconut milk (or fresh cream)

For the Pastry:

  • 250g self-raising flour
  • 5ml salt
  • 125g cold butter , diced
  • 60ml ice-cold water

For Finishing:

  • 1 egg , beaten (for egg wash)

Instructions


Step 1: Preheat the Oven

  1. Preheat your oven to 180°C (350°F) .

Step 2: Cook the Beef Filling

  1. Heat vegetable oil in a large pan over medium heat . Add the chopped onion and cook until softened, about 5 minutes .
  2. Stir in the minced garlic and cook for 1 minute , until fragrant.
  3. Add the beef stew meat to the pan and cook until browned on all sides, about 5–7 minutes .
  4. Sprinkle in the curry powder , ground cumin , turmeric , paprika , salt , and pepper . Stir well to coat the beef in the spices and cook for 1 minute to release their aromas.
  5. Pour in the beef stock , bring to a boil, then reduce the heat to low. Simmer uncovered for 30 minutes , stirring occasionally, until the beef is tender and the sauce has thickened slightly.
  6. Stir in the coconut milk (or fresh cream) and remove from heat. Allow the filling to cool completely.

Step 3: Prepare the Pastry

  1. In a large mixing bowl, combine the self-raising flour and salt .
  2. Add the cold diced butter and use your fingertips to rub it into the flour until the mixture resembles fine breadcrumbs.
  3. Gradually add the ice-cold water , mixing with a knife or your hands, until the dough comes together into a smooth ball. Be careful not to overwork the dough.
  4. Roll out the pastry on a lightly floured surface to a thickness of about 3mm .

Step 4: Assemble the Pie

  1. Spoon the cooled beef curry filling into a greased pie dish, spreading it evenly.
  2. Carefully place the rolled-out pastry over the filling, trimming any excess edges and pressing gently to seal the pastry to the dish.
  3. Use a sharp knife to cut a small slit in the center of the pastry to allow steam to escape during baking.
  4. Brush the top of the pastry generously with the beaten egg for a golden finish.

Step 5: Bake the Pie

  1. Place the assembled pie in the preheated oven and bake for 25–30 minutes , or until the pastry is golden brown and crisp.
  2. Remove from the oven and let it rest for 5–10 minutes before serving.

Step 6: Serve and Enjoy

  1. Slice the pie into generous portions and serve hot. Pair with steamed rice, naan bread, or a side salad for a complete meal.

Pro Tips

  • Make Ahead: Prepare the beef curry filling a day in advance and store it in the refrigerator. Assemble and bake the pie when ready to serve.
  • Freezing: Freeze the unbaked pie (without egg wash) for up to 3 months . Thaw overnight in the fridge, brush with egg wash, and bake as directed.
  • Pastry Shortcut: Use store-bought puff pastry or shortcrust pastry if you’re short on time.
  • Spice Level: Adjust the curry powder or add chili flakes for extra heat if desired.
